Delphi-PRAXiS
Seite 1 von 2  1 2      

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   GUI-Design mit VCL / FireMonkey / Common Controls (https://www.delphipraxis.net/18-gui-design-mit-vcl-firemonkey-common-controls/)
-   -   Delphi Ein Teil des Strings anzeigen? (https://www.delphipraxis.net/113920-ein-teil-des-strings-anzeigen.html)

AlexII 16. Mai 2008 18:25


Ein Teil des Strings anzeigen?
 
Hallo!

Wer sagt mir wie ich die ersten 5 Zeichen bzw. Buchstaben aus einem String anzeigen lasse, z.B. mit ShowMessage?

Matze 16. Mai 2008 18:26

Re: Ein Teil das Strings anzeigen?
 
Hallo,

das geht mit Delphi-Referenz durchsuchenCopy.

Grüße

AlexII 16. Mai 2008 18:27

Re: Ein Teil das Strings anzeigen?
 
Zitat:

Zitat von Matze
Hallo,

das geht mit Delphi-Referenz durchsuchenCopy.

Grüße


Kannst vllt genauer sagen? :(

Neutral General 16. Mai 2008 18:29

Re: Ein Teil das Strings anzeigen?
 
Hi,

Delphi-Quellcode:
NeuerString := Copy(String,Von,WieViel);
"Von" ist der Index des Zeichens von dem kopiert werden soll. "WieViel" gibt an wie viele Zeichen ab "Von" kopiert werden sollen.

Matze 16. Mai 2008 18:30

Re: Ein Teil das Strings anzeigen?
 
Sei doch nicht so unbeholfen und schau in der Delphi-Hilfe:

Zitat:

Unit
System

Syntax

[Delphi] function Copy(S: string; Index: Integer; Count: Integer): string;
Mehr muss ich wohl nicht mehr schreiben.

@Michael: Toll, mal wieder vorgekaut, so lernt man es nie, mit der Hilfe umzugehen. Glaub mir, jeder, der die Hilfe nutzen kann, wird sich freuen und dies schätzen...

mkinzler 16. Mai 2008 18:33

Re: Ein Teil das Strings anzeigen?
 
Mit Copy() ausschneiden

Neutral General 16. Mai 2008 18:35

Re: Ein Teil das Strings anzeigen?
 
Hi Matze,

Hab ja extra nur Pseudocode geschrieben, damit er wenigstens noch etwas zu tun hat. Und die Delphi Hilfe kann er sich ja trotzdem anschauen ;)

Also AlexII: Matze hat schon Recht, die Hilfe von Delphi ist sehr hilfreich und wenn man eine Funktion nicht versteht, sollte man erst dort nachschauen und wirklich nur im äußersten Notfall hier in der DP fragen. Die Hilfe rufst du mit F1 auf. Wenn dein Cursor im Quelltext irgendwo zwischen den Buchstaben von "Copy" ist, oder du "Copy" markierst und dann F1 drückst, kommst du sogar sofort zum richtigen Thema ;)

Der.Kaktus 16. Mai 2008 18:38

Re: Ein Teil das Strings anzeigen?
 
Zitat:

Zitat von Neutral General
Hi Matze,

Hab ja extra nur Pseudocode geschrieben, damit er wenigstens noch etwas zu tun hat. Und die Delphi Hilfe kann er sich ja trotzdem anschauen ;)

Also AlexII: Matze hat schon Recht, die Hilfe von Delphi ist sehr hilfreich und wenn man eine Funktion nicht versteht, sollte man erst dort nachschauen und wirklich nur im äußersten Notfall hier in der DP fragen. Die Hilfe rufst du mit F1 auf. Wenn dein Cursor im Quelltext irgendwo zwischen den Buchstaben von "Copy" ist, oder du "Copy" markierst und dann F1 drückst, kommst du sogar sofort zum richtigen Thema ;)

Habe eben meine Hilfe auch gebremst..auf Grund Eurer Threads *ggg*..iss genug geschrieben worden.

AlexII 16. Mai 2008 22:53

Re: Ein Teil das Strings anzeigen?
 
Ich dachte Matze du meinst - Hilfe und dann Copy, also aus der Hilfe kopieren. :roteyes:

Hätte die Hilfe schon längst benutzt, aber wusste gar nicht nach was ich suchen soll. Jetzt hab ich wenigsten den Begriff "Copy".

Also wie gesagt, dachte du meinst mit Copy was anderes, einfach irgendwo kopieren.

Matze 16. Mai 2008 22:57

Re: Ein Teil das Strings anzeigen?
 
Nene, alles was fett nach steht, ist der Suchbegriff, der dich weiterbringen kann. ;)

Das wichtigste habe ich dir ja bereits dort herauskopiert, nur die ausführlichen Erklärungen zu den Parametern kannst du noch nachschlagen, auch wenn die Parameternamen selbsterklärend sein sollten, zumal Michael diese bereits erläutert hat.

"aus der Hilfe kopieren" wäre lustig. :mrgreen:


Alle Zeitangaben in WEZ +1. Es ist jetzt 21:58 Uhr.
Seite 1 von 2  1 2      

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z